#d12457 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d12457 is composed of 82% red, 14.1%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.8%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 342.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 48%. #d12457 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ae with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d12457 color description : Strong pink.

#d12457 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d12457 has RGB values of R:209, G:36,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.58,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13706327.

Shades and Tints of #d12457

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d12457

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c797a is the less saturated color, while #ed084b is the most saturated one.
